Aroa Biosurgery is a soft-tissue regeneration company that develops, manufactures, sells and distributes medical and surgical products to improve healing in complex wounds and soft tissue reconstruction. Committed to ‘unlocking regenerative healing for everybody’, AROA’s products are developed from the Company’s proprietary AROA ECM™ Technology, a novel extracellular matrix biomaterial derived from ovine (sheep) forestomach. The company was founded in February 2008 based on intellectual property relating to the use of a novel form of ECM isolated from forestomach extracellular matrix for use in tissue regeneration applications. About the role:
The Territory Manager is a full-time, on-site role based in Chicago IL, responsible for driving sales growth and market adoption of Aroa Biosurgery’s products within an assigned geographic territory. This role includes managing relationships with surgeons, clinicians, hospital decision-makers, and distributors, as well as conducting product presentations, in-servicing, and clinical education in operating rooms and outpatient care settings. The Territory Manager will identify new business opportunities, execute territory sales plans, and provide feedback from the field to inform marketing, product development, and customer support initiatives. Day-to-day responsibilities also include forecasting and reporting on sales activities, maintaining accurate CRM records, and ensuring compliance with all regulatory and ethical standards. The role is operating room focused with consistent customer site visits, conference attendance and training events, and collaboration with cross-functional internal teams.
